A leading recruitment agency is seeking an Employee Relations Manager for the Greater London area to handle complex worker relations and implement HR best practices. This role spans over more than three months, offering a pay rate of £31.45 per hour and typical working hours from Monday to Friday. Ideal candidates must possess strong knowledge of employment legislation, mediation skills, and experience in resolving workplace conflicts impartially.

How to prepare for a job interview at i-Jobs

✨Know Your Employment Legislation

Make sure you brush up on the latest employment laws and regulations relevant to the role. Being able to discuss these confidently will show that you’re not just knowledgeable but also serious about compliance.

✨Showcase Your Mediation Skills

Prepare examples of past conflicts you've resolved.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your responses. This will help demonstrate your ability to handle complex worker relations effectively.

✨Research the Company Culture

Understanding the company’s values and culture can give you an edge. Tailor your answers to reflect how your approach to employee relations aligns with their ethos, showing that you’re a great fit for their team.

✨Ask Insightful Questions

Prepare thoughtful questions about the role and the company’s approach to employee relations. This not only shows your interest but also gives you a chance to assess if the company is the right fit for you.
